Description

Integrating sin(mt) and cos(mt) over a full period equals zero.

Electrical engineering

Learn about electricity, circuit theory, and introductory electronics. We also have sections that let you get down and dirty with household items, from building your own robot to videos where we disassemble household items to see what's inside.

Fourier series

The Fourier Series is a way to approximate any arbitrary periodic signal as the sum of sines and cosines.
